My Brigadista Year
In an engrossing historical novel, the Newbery Medal-winning author of Bridge to Terebithia follows a young Cuban teenager`s mission to teach others how to read.When thirteen-year-old Lora tells her parents that she wants to join Premier Castro`s army of young literacy teachers, her mother screeches to high heaven, and her father roars like a lion. But didn`t her parents teach her to share what she has with someone in need? Shining light on a little-known moment in history, Katherine Paterson traces a young teen`s coming-of-age journey from a sheltered life to a singular mission: teaching fellow Cubans of all ages to read and write.
